- The distance between Minonk, Il, Usa and Choibalsan, Mongolia is approximately 9,851 km or 6,122 mi.
- To reach Minonk, Il in this distance one would set out from Choibalsan bearing 17.6°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Minonk, Il bearing 164.5° or SSE .
- Minonk, Il has a hot summer continental climate with no dry season (Dfa) whereas Choibalsan has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k).
- Minonk, Il is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as Choibalsan is in or near the boreal moist forest biome.
- The average temperature is 9.2 °C (16.6°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 10.6 °C (19.1°F) less in Minonk, Il. The continentality subtype is truly continental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 728.8 mm (28.7 in) more which is equivalent to 728.8 l/m² (17.89 US gal/ft²) or 7,288,000 l/ha (779,136 US gal/ac) more. About 4 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 7.2° higher in Minonk, Il than in Choibalsan.
